Scoring Plays

Inning Event Score
B5 Jesús Sánchez singles on a sharp line drive to center fielder Brenton Doyle. Daulton Varsho scores. Tyler Heineman to 3rd. George Springer to 2nd. 1-0
B5 Vladimir Guerrero Jr. walks. Tyler Heineman scores. George Springer to 3rd. Jesús Sánchez to 2nd. 2-0
T6 Hunter Goodman homers (1) on a fly ball to left center field. 2-1
B7 Kazuma Okamoto singles on a line drive to left fielder Jake McCarthy. Myles Straw scores. Vladimir Guerrero Jr. to 2nd. 3-1
B7 Blue Jays challenged (tag play), call on the field was upheld: Nathan Lukes singles on a line drive to right fielder Jordan Beck. Vladimir Guerrero Jr. scores. Kazuma Okamoto out at 3rd on the throw, right fielder Jordan Beck to first baseman Willi Castro to third baseman Kyle Karros. 4-1
B7 Ernie Clement doubles (3) on a fly ball to left fielder Jake McCarthy. Nathan Lukes scores. 5-1
